This is a short article to introduce certain basic aspects of bucket elevator chains and bucket elevator conveying systems to nontechnical persons. It describes components of a system using roller chain & sprockets.
A Bucket Elevator is an economical and efficient inclined conveying program where buckets are installed on a circulating conveying system, to vertically convey a wide range of small to bulky materials to successive delivering systems. These elevators are available across the entire spectrum of industry.
A variety of mechanical drives can be utilized to power bucket elevators such as for example:
– Direct drive geared motor.
– Electric electric motor drive using V-belt & pulleys.
– Electric motor drive using a roller chain & sprocket.
– Electric motor drive using a combination of the next & 3rd options.
– Geared motor with roller chain & sprockets.
Bucket Elevators often consist of a number of buckets attached to a bucket elevator chain through brackets linked with a chain bolt in a loose fitting, with sprockets located in strategic factors and at the top and bottom level of the unit.
